Transaction 085e51fdebfc3f850fe379843366045ab527e650e81b8db407caedee8e613d32

1 Input
2 Outputs
  • 085e51fdebfc3f850fe379843366045ab527e650e81b8db407caedee8e613d32:0
  • value  725510
    address  18AW3LNkMYByaByQHtrpY2r5q9C5DK7Ucm
  • 085e51fdebfc3f850fe379843366045ab527e650e81b8db407caedee8e613d32:1
  • value  36183299
    address  3MogDoWTWfvcuxZg6guiGjA6qJJqhs4B4S